Sexual harassment can have a very negative impact on an organization's work environment. Managers and supervisors have a responsibility to both their employees and their company to know their role in preventing and responding to sexual harassment. This role includes knowing the laws, guidelines, policies, and resources for correcting, preventing, and investigating sexual harassment complaints.
